Riley Gaines, a former NCAA swimmer, praised the clarity and decisiveness of the administration in protecting female athletes.
The guidance emphasizes the biological truth that women are biologically female and men are biologically male.
The HHS will use these definitions to promote policies recognizing biological distinctions, aligning with Trump's executive order defending women's rights.

Some critics argue that the new definitions fail to consider individuals who are intersex, as their reproductive anatomy does not align with traditional male-female classifications.
Others express concerns that the updated definitions could contribute to discrimination against the transgender community, potentially leading to the implementation of discriminatory policies and practices.
